MANUFACTURING ENGINEER
Anderson Dahlen Anoka, Minnesota
Anderson Dahlen Description: PRIMARY OBJECTIVE OF THE POSITION: The Manufacturing Engineer serves as the interface between Engineering and Production by developing and improving manufacturing plans within the ERP system. This role ensures BOMs and routings for parts and assemblies are complete, accurate, and supportive of Design for Manufacturability (DFM). This position may also lead cross-functional reviews, support higher-risk projects, improve manufacturing processes, and mentor less experienced engineers. Manufacturing Engineers operate in a team environment and provide consistent, standard-process travelers to Production. Requirements: MAJOR AREAS OF ACCOUNTABILITY: Develop the production plan by entering BOMs and routings into the ERP system. Work with Project Managers, CAD Designers, Engineers, and Production to communicate clearly and effectively throughout the manufacturing process. Support welding, machining, finishing, and assembly activities for the design-build group while helping identify and address potential manufacturing issues. Provide information needed to reduce risk, minimize rework, and support successful project execution. Conduct or support cross-functional manufacturing reviews with Production and Project Management. Collaborate with Operations and other internal partners to evaluate manufacturing processes and identify opportunities for improvement. Mentor Manufacturing Engineers and new hires at the senior level to strengthen good manufacturing practices. Demonstrate our safety culture aligned with company expectations. Travel occasionally to customer sites for installation support or issue resolution. Comply with Company and Department policies and procedures as applicable. Perform related work as apparent or assigned and other duties as needed. Detail-oriented with strong planning and monitoring skills. Solid teamwork and organizational skills, including attention to detail, problem-solving, and multi-tasking. Ability to work independently with proven time management and organizational skills. Displays a positive attitude and a strong desire to learn and grow. QUALIFICATIONS FOR ENTRY: BS degree in Mechanical, Manufacturing, Industrial, Machine Design, or related Engineering field with 1-5 years experiences in a manufacturing or fabrication environment; or an AAS degree in a Technical/Engineering field with 3-7 year's experience. Knowledge of ERP systems required, preferably Made to Manage. Ability to interpret engineering drawings required. Familiarity with 3D CAD software is a plus, preferably SolidWorks. Strong working knowledge of Microsoft Office. Experience with welding, fabrication, forming, bending, and laser is a plus. PHYSICAL REQUIREMENTS: The company fosters a manufacturing-type environment. This position will primarily involve operating a computer at a desk in an office environment. 3D Printing Operator
Tampa Brass & Aluminum Corp Tampa, Florida
Job Description Job Description Position Summary The 3D Printing Operator is responsible for preparing, operating, and maintaining additive manufacturing equipment to produce high quality parts. This role involves managing print jobs from initial setup through post processing, ensuring accuracy, efficiency, and adherence to engineering specifications. Report to the Engineering Manager Key Responsibilities 3D Printer Operation Set up and operate 3D printers (FDM/SLA/SLS/other technologies depending on the organization). Prepare build platforms, load materials, calibrate machines, and initiate print jobs. Monitor printing processes to ensure successful builds and troubleshoot issues as they arise. File & Model Preparation Import and prepare 3D CAD files (STL/OBJ) for printing using slicing software. Adjust print parameters (layer height, infill, supports, orientation) based on job requirements. Collaborate with engineers or designers to optimize models for printability. Post Processing Remove completed prints from build platforms safely and efficiently. Perform post processing tasks such as: Support removal Sanding, smoothing, or curing Vapor smoothing or media blasting (if applicable) Dyeing, painting, or finishing operations Inspect printed parts for dimensional accuracy and surface quality. Quality Control Measure and verify parts using calipers, micrometers, or other inspection tools. Document print results, defects, and recommended adjustments. Maintain a log of builds, material usage, and machine performance. Maintenance & Troubleshooting Perform routine maintenance on 3D printers, such as: Nozzle changes Bed leveling Resin vat cleaning Filter replacements Diagnose and resolve common print failures (warping, layer shifting, under extrusion, etc.). Material Handling Manage inventory of filaments, resins, powders, and consumables. Follow proper safety procedures for handling specialized or hazardous materials. Collaboration & Communication Work closely with engineers, designers, and production teams to meet project deadlines. Communicate print status, constraints, and recommendations for design adjustments. Required Qualifications Experience with at least one 3D printing technology (FDM/SLA/SLS/DMLS/etc.). Familiarity with slicing software (e.g., Cura, PrusaSlicer, PreForm, GrabCAD). Basic CAD knowledge (SolidWorks, Fusion 360, AutoCAD, or similar preferred). Strong mechanical troubleshooting skills. Ability to read technical drawings and interpret tolerances. Physical Requirements Ability to lift up to 40 lbs. Manual dexterity for small part handling and assembly.

Machinist
Kinperium-Hiniker LLC Mankato, Minnesota
Kinperium-Hiniker LLC (Hiniker) is a Minnesota based manufacturer. With roots in the agricultural equipment industry going back to 1970 and continuing today, we know how to build tough, productive, reliable equipment. Hiniker is known for sturdy cultivators, efficient shredders, and niche equipment such as the cover crop seeder and NH3 monitors. In 1995, Hiniker branched into designing and manufacturing snow removal equipment, which is a trusted tool for many. Hiniker snow and ice equipment is built to enable the operator to work as efficiently as possible. We do this with innovative and purpose-built designs like the Hiniker C-Plow and the Hiniker Scoop Plow. We also manufacture a line of spreaders and skid steer plows. In 2024, we expanded our offerings with the acquisition of Daniels Plows, further strengthening our commitment to high-quality snow removal solutions. We are currently seeking a Machinist with strong experience in manufacturing environments. This position is located in Mankato, MN. Machinist Summary The Toolmaker role is responsible to create precision tools to aid in the company's manufacturing processes. This position will include grinding, turning, and milling material to create the required parts and jigs. Will assist in the design of the parts and jigs in CAD software and/or will interpret blueprints from the organization's product designers. This position requires troubleshooting abilities of production issues, being able to drive root-cause analysis, and implement corrective actions. Must be able to communicate effectively across all departments and platforms. Machinist Responsibilities Proficiency in reading, using precision measuring instruments including micrometers, calipers and indicators, operating toolroom equipment and skilled in CAD/CAM software Program CNC and manually operated toolroom equipment Ability to work with tight tolerances and capable of trouble-shooting tooling and fixturing issues Perform maintenance on your machines Maintain excellent housekeeping and follow 5S principles Machinist Education & Experience: High school diploma or GED certificate Technical Trade School or Associated Degree in Machine Tool Technology 3-5 years tool and die making experience Machinist Skills Strong mechanical skills and problem-solving abilities Experience with CAD/CAM software such as SolidWorks EOE/Minorities/Females/Veterans/Disabled.
